I'm not scared to say that Collateral is one of the greatest movies I've ever seen. It's by far the greatest movie of 2004 and easily one of the best, if not THE best, film of the entire decade. The film grips you from the very beginning and doesn't let go until the credits roll. Literally the entire film is spent on the edge of your seat and your breaths are few and far in between the endless thrills.

I'm a giant Tom Cruise fan, I put him right up with Brad Pitt for my favorite actors alive today. And this is definitely one of his absolute greatest performances, and he makes for one of the best villains in the modern movie era. Of course, the Academy Awards shunned him like they do for everybody else that gives performances like these. All the other actors are superb as well. Jamie Foxx is convincing as the taxi driver caught up in all this, and Mark Ruffalo delivers coolness and excellence as a detective trying to catch Cruise. You also see brief appearances from Jada Pinkett Smith and Javier Bardem to round it all out.

Michael Mann's patented visual style is at full force here, and is used to excellent effect. The scene in the nightclub is probably the most heart pounding and thrilling scene of the entire movie, and is too exciting and stylish for words to describe.

As I said, I'm not at all afraid to place Collateral among the greatest films of the decade, perhaps even all time. It's style and coolness is unmatched by so many other crime flicks out there, and it has thrills and suspense that I can't begin to explain. If you though Mann's "Heat" was great, Collateral will blow you away. Not to be missed by anyone who enjoys anything about movies. An absolutely perfect crime thriller in every way imaginable.
